PcAnywhere 11 giving you errors at the login screen?

On the Windows taskbar, click Start > Run. The Run dialog box appears.
In the Run dialog box, type regedit in the Open: box.
Click OK.
In the Registry Editor dialog box, go to the key:

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E>System>CurrentControlSet>Services>AW_HOST

In the right pane, click Start.
On the Edit menu, click Modify.
In the Edit DWORD Value window, change “Value Data” to 1.
Click OK.
Close the Registry Editor

The pcAnywhere 11.0 host will now start correctly.

Technical Information:
This problem occurs if SysPrep modified the registry setting for AW_HOST. To fix this problem, the DWORD value for AW_HOST must be reset to its original value of “1.”
